Expand Up @@ -64,6 +64,11 @@ const (
// encoding JSON (this matches the behavior of the standard encoding/json
// package).
SortMapKeys

// TrustRawMessage is a performance optimization flag to skip value
// checking of raw messages. It should only be used if the values are
// known to be valid json (e.g., they were created by json.Unmarshal).
TrustRawMessage
)

// ParseFlags is a type used to represent configuration options that can be
Expand Down Expand Up @@ -437,6 +442,17 @@ func (enc *Encoder) SetSortMapKeys(on bool) {
}
}

// SetTrustRawMessage skips value checking when encoding a raw json message. It should only
// be used if the values are known to be valid json, e.g. because they were originally created
// by json.Unmarshal.
func (enc *Encoder) SetTrustRawMessage(on bool) {
if on {
enc.flags |= TrustRawMessage
} else {
enc.flags &= ^TrustRawMessage
}
}

func TestSetTrustRawMessage(t *testing.T) {
buf := &bytes.Buffer{}
enc := NewEncoder(buf)
enc.SetTrustRawMessage(true)

// "Good" values are encoded in the regular way
m := map[string]json.RawMessage{
"k": json.RawMessage(`"value"`),
}
if err := enc.Encode(m); err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}

b := buf.Bytes()
exp := []byte(`{"k":"value"}`)
exp = append(exp, '\n')
if bytes.Compare(exp, b) != 0 {
t.Error(
"unexpected encoding:",
"expected", exp,
"got", b,
)
}

// "Bad" values are encoded without checking and throwing an error
buf.Reset()
m = map[string]json.RawMessage{
"k": json.RawMessage(`bad"value`),
}
if err := enc.Encode(m); err != nil {
t.Error(err)
}

b = buf.Bytes()
exp = []byte(`{"k":bad"value}`)
exp = append(exp, '\n')
if bytes.Compare(exp, b) != 0 {
t.Error(
"unexpected encoding:",
"expected", exp,
"got", b,
)
}
}
